DALLAS (July 11, 2024) — Golin, an Interpublic Group (NYSE: IPG) agency, today announced the hiring of two executive creative directors (ECDs) in its US southern region. Ryan Durr joins as ECD for Golin Dallas, reporting to Beth Engelmann, managing director of Golin Dallas. Frank Garcia also rejoins Golin as ECD for Golin Miami, reporting to Ian Abrams, managing director of Golin’s southeast region.

Durr joins Golin Dallas with over 15 years of experience in film and advertising at agencies like Preacher, Team One, The Martin Agency and Pereira & O’Dell. He has created award-winning campaigns for major brands such as Foot Locker, GEICO, Juicy Fruit, the LEGO Group, Lexus and Skittles. At Golin, Durr will lead the creative department in Dallas, overseeing work for clients including Adobe, Cisco and Purina. He will also spearhead new business efforts by developing creative solutions and concepts.

“I’m excited to join the Golin team in Dallas and for the chance to work on such a remarkable collection of world-class, innovative clients,” said Durr. “To collaborate with creative talent performing at the highest level while solving challenges for some of the world’s most elite brands is the dream for any creative professional.”

He is the first-ever head of creative in Golin’s Dallas market, one of the agency’s largest and fastest-growing offices worldwide. Over the next year, he is charged with growing the department and integrating talent into each of the office’s key accounts.

Garcia returns to Golin after a brief stint at Mojo Supermarket as group creative director. He brings over two decades of award-winning creative expertise across PR, advertising and social media, delivering standout pop-culture driven work for major brands like McDonald’s, Meta, Philadelphia Cream Cheese, Popeyes and the Truth Initiative, garnering top honors such as D&AD, One Show, Cannes Lions, Clios and the Webbys, among others. In his new role, Garcia will oversee creative work for key southeast region clients including Celebrity Cruises, the CDC and Hard Rock. Additionally, he’ll collaborate with Golin’s extensive New York creative department on both client work, including marquee Ferrero brands, and new business.

Beyond spearheading creative excellence in their respective markets, Durr and Garcia also join Golin’s U.S. creative leadership team. In this elevated role, they will collaborate across offices to generate creative synergies, optimize efficiencies and foster increased collaboration alongside recently appointed ECDs in New York, Los Angeles and Chicago.
